What is Methylphenidate Hydrochloride?
Methylphenidate Hydrochloride, the active ingredient in Methylphenidate Orifarm, is a central nervous system stimulant presented as an oral formulation for oral use. It is prescribed to manage attention deficit hyperactivity disorder and narcolepsy in children, adolescents, and adults.

What is Methylphenidate Hydrochloride used for?
Methylphenidate Orifarm is a central nervous system stimulant used in the management of neurobehavioral disorders that affect attention and wakefulness.
- Att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(children and adolescents): improves focus, reduces impulsivity and hyperactive behavior. - Att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(adults): enhances concentration and occupational performance. - Narcolepsy: decreases excessive daytime sleepiness and improves wakefulness.
What are the side effects of Methylphenidate Hydrochloride?
Methylphenidate Orifarm may cause a range of adverse reactions, from mild to severe. Patients should be informed of common and serious possibilities.
Common Side Effects: - Insomnia: difficulty falling or staying asleep. - Decreased appetite: reduced hunger leading to weight loss. - Headache: mild to moderate cranial pain. - Abdominal pain: stomach discomfort or cramps. - Increased heart rate: tachycardia or palpitations. - Anxiety: heightened nervousness or restlessness.
Serious or Rare Side Effects: - Cardiovascular events: hypertension, arrhythmias, or myocardial infarction. - Psychosis: hallucinations, delusional thinking, or severe agitation. - Severe allergic reaction: rash, swelling, or anaphylaxis. - Prolonged seizure activity: status epilepticus. - Priapism: persistent, painful erection.
What precautions apply to Methylphenidate Hydrochloride?
Before initiating therapy with Methylphenidate Orifarm, clinicians should consider several safety measures.
- Cardiovascular assessment: evaluate blood pressure and heart rhythm, especially in patients with pre‑existing heart disease. - Growth monitoring: regularly track height and weight in children and adolescents. - Psychiatric history: avoid use in individuals with severe anxiety, agitation, or a history of psychosis. - Drug interaction vigilance: use caution when co‑administered with monoamine oxidase inhibitors or other CNS stimulants. - Store at ambient temperature: keep in the original container, protect from moisture and direct sunlight.
What does Methylphenidate Hydrochloride interact with?
Methylphenidate Orifarm can interact with several medication classes, requiring careful management.
Major Interactions (Avoid): - Monoamine oxidase inhibitors (MAOIs): risk of hypertensive crisis. - Tricyclic antidepressants: may amplify cardiovascular side effects. - Antihypertensive agents: potential reduction of blood‑pressure‑lowering effect.
Moderate Interactions (Monitor Closely):\n- CYP2D6 inhibitors (e.g., fluoxetine, paroxetine): may increase methylphenidate plasma levels. - Sel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s): can enhance serotonergic activity. - Antihistamines: may potentiate sedation or paradoxical stimulation. - Antacids: may alter absorption timing. - Alcohol: can increase central nervous system stimulation and cardiovascular strain.
